Smooth Apple Cider Cheesecake Recipe

  • Total Time: 1 hour 40 minutes
  • Yield: 13 1x

Description

Scrumptious apple cider cheesecake blends autumnal spices with creamy richness. Warm cinnamon and tart apples create a delightful dessert you cannot resist.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 24 oz (680 g) cream cheese (room temperature)
  • 4 large eggs (room temperature)
  • 2 cups apple cider (reduced to ½ cup)
  • ¾ cup granulated sugar
  • ½ cup sour cream (room temperature)
  • 2 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s (about 2 sleeves)
  • 10 tbsps unsalted butter (melted)
  • 1/8 cup brown sugar (packed light or dark)
  • ¼ cup brown sugar (packed light or dark)
  • ⅓ cup all-purpose flour
  • ¼ t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1 tbsp melted butter
  • 1 tbsp apple cider
  • ½ cup granulated sugar
  • 2 tsps ground cinnamon
  • 1 tbsp unsalted butter (melted)
  • 1 tbsp apple cider
  • 1 tsp pure v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Reduction Preparation: Simmer apple cider in a medium saucepan over medium-high heat until liquid concentrates, approximately 10-15 minutes. Cool to room temperature.
  2. Oven Setup: Preheat to 325°F (160°C). Prepare a 9-inch springform pan with nonstick spray and parchment paper lining.
  3. Crust Formation: Combine graham cracker crumbs, brown sugar, and melted butter until mixture resembles wet sand. Press firmly into pan bottom and sides using a measuring cup for even compaction.
  4. Crust Baking: Bake crust for 12 minutes, then cool completely at room temperature.
  5. Filling Development: Whisk brown sugar, flour, ground cinnamon, apple cider, and melted butter until smooth. Refrigerate to set.
  6. Cream Cheese Mixture: Beat cream cheese and granulated sugar on high speed until silky. Integrate reduced apple cider, sour cream, and vanilla extract on medium speed.
  7. Egg Incorporation: Add eggs individually on low speed, ensuring complete blending and scraping bowl sides between additions.
  8. Water Bath Preparation: Wrap springform pan in aluminum foil or place inside a larger pan. Position in a roasting pan filled with hot water reaching halfway up sides.
  9. Assembly and Swirling: Pour cheesecake batter over crust, distribute chilled cinnamon filling, and create elegant swirls with a butter knife.
  10. Baking Process: Bake 70-80 minutes until edges set and center gently wobbles. Turn off oven, open door slightly, and let cheesecake cool inside for 30 minutes.
  11. Cooling and Chilling: Transfer to wire rack, cool completely, then cover and refrigerate for minimum 6 hours.
  12. Finishing Touch: Mix melted butter with apple cider. Combine granulated sugar and ground cinnamon. Remove cheesecake from pan, brush top with butter-cider mixture, and dust generously with cinnamon-sugar blend.

Notes

  • Prevent Cracking Technique: Slow cooling in the oven prevents sudden temperature changes that cause surface cracks, ensuring a smooth, professional-looking cheesecake.
  • Water Bath Essential: Using a water bath creates gentle, even heat distribution, preventing the cheesecake from baking too quickly and developing unsightly cracks or dry edges.
  • Chill for Perfect Texture: Allowing the cheesecake to rest in the refrigerator for at least 6 hours helps set the filling completely and enhances the depth of apple cider flavors.
  • Mixing Pro Tip: Beat cream cheese at room temperature and incorporate eggs one at a time to create a silky, lump-free batter that ensures a creamy, luxurious cheesecake texture.
